8. When following a vehicle on the road, the distance from the vehicle in front is not important. As long as the driver goes forward at the same speed as the vehicle in front does, he can avoid a rear-end collision.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

9. When rescuing a wounded person in coma causing by excessive blood loss, it is necessary to take measures to prevent heat loss.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

12. When a motor vehicle encounters thick fog on an expressway and the visibility is poor, the driver should immediately brake and stop.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

13. When a bus encounters an unexpected situation or an accident, the driver should do his best to minimize the loss and should never cause a secondary accident or even greater loss for the sake of avoiding danger.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

23. When a motor vehicle breaks down and cannot be moved away from the expressway, the driver and all passengers should stay in the vehicle and wait for the rescue personnel.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

24. During normal driving, the driver should do his best to run close to or on the central line so as not to allow oncoming vehicles any opportunity to occupy his own route.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B
